In a nutshell Gay, although he is being sued by the liquidator of Queensland Nickel, he has no "proven" personal liability for the losses of the business or to its creditors.

In the meantime, he won a big court case against a former Chinese partner and banked $200 million. He has even been talking about resurrecting QN ... he is mad enough to think that if he did that, he would get enough votes to grab a Senate seat.

He may just be on an ego trip too, trying to spend as much as he can, before the court judgment comes down against him ... if indeed it ever does.

There are people who are so naive and uninformed, that they would know nothing about him other than what they see in the ads, and he WILL get votes - that is the sad state of the country. Ouch

Palmer is no dummy politically. He had been a very prominent Liberal National figure in Qld and SA dating back to the 70's, has been a huge fundraiser for them, been campaign director for elections and was made a life member of the Qld party. 

Since being an independent he has hated the LNP(mostly Newman) and Labor equally, reflected in his voting record which was pretty close to 50/50, abstaining on votes that personally impacted his businesses. 

He may act the fool(was Trump before Trump) but he is a very serious guy and they should not take him for a fool.

Maverick politician Clive Palmer confirms his favourite dinosaur at his resort has been destroyed by fire … but is too devastated to comment any further

  • Clive Palmer's beloved dinosaur, T-Rex Jeff, has been destroyed in a fire
  • The Palmer United leader owns a Coolum resort which is also the world's largest dinosaur park
  • Jeff was an eight metre tall mechanical dinosaur with moving limbs and simulated breathing and growling
  • His "death" was a result of an electric fault which caused a spark
  • Reportedly named after former Queensland deputy premier Jeff Seen
